I have more than once said I'm in favor of the vorbiscomment solution.
 It's ugly, it will break this and that one other player, but these
people want the feature that bad so they won't mind about any of those
issues.  Plus it means little or no work for a feature the people who
actually do code care little about, and it certainly helps that
there's already at least one implementation out there.

So, my solution:
 * state COVERART is used to contain base64 JPEG
 * state it may break some limited players
 * let those users who want the feature be happy with it and not lose
them; they won't mind stripping off the tag for the few cases that
will require it and they will stop the constant complaining about "OGG
SUCKS IT DON'T DO ALMBUART"
